Job description
- Design, develop, and implement flight software algorithms to support guidance, navigation, and control functions for the air vehicle
- Design, develop, and implement simulation software to test and verify mission requirements for the air vehicle
- Navigation functions include the statistical processing of measured data points and their substitution into algorithms simulating physical reality
- Guidance functions include the formulation of specific equations to achieve a desired position, orientation, or trajectory
- Control design and analyses processes consist of the development of the control laws and hardware and software requirements for air vehicles
